Directed by Pierre Godeau • Drama • With Adèle Exarchopoulos, Guillaume Gallienne • 2015 • 110 minutes
In DOWN BY LOVE, life is turned upside down for newly incarcerated Anna (Adéle Exarchopoulos, Blue is the Warmest Color) when she meets Jean (Guillame Gallienne, Yves Saint Laurent), the warden of her detention center. As the pair quickly become immersed in a whirlwind romance, their high stakes relationship leads to grave consequences. Based on a stunning true story, this steamy prison romance explores the power of right, wrong and impossible love.
